Transaction 126136b69051bd267f5c30dab43ac5d2380b1d1af7e4d1d9d01080de36fa010b
1 Input
1 Output
-
126136b69051bd267f5c30dab43ac5d2380b1d1af7e4d1d9d01080de36fa010b:0
- value
- 58678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 56338387716e52ac9729e0f723c91ae17fbee513 OP_EQUAL
- address
- 39YokHHzmuGeGGfNYHci49t2HgA4HeiqLs